The ingredients needed to make Paula Deen's Fried Chicken:
  1. Get 3 eggs
  2. Make ready 1 cup (est.) hot red pepper sauce (recommended: Texas Pete)
  3. Get 2 cups self-rising flour
  4. Get 1 tsp ground black pepper
  5. Make ready 1 House seasoning (4:1:1 ratio of salt, black pepper, garlic powder)
  6. Prepare 1 chicken, cut into pieces
  7. Make ready 1 frying oil, preferably peanut oil
  8. Take 1/3 cup water

Instructions to make Paula Deen's Fried Chicken:
  1. If you want to make your own self-rising flour, take 2 cups all-purpose flour and mix with 3 teaspoons of baking powder and 1 teaspoon of salt
  2. In a medium sized bowl, beat the eggs with the water
  3. Add enough hot sauce to make the egg mixture bright orange
  4. In another bowl, combine the flour and pepper
  5. Season the chicken with the house seasoning
  6. Dip the seasoned chicken in the egg mixture and coat well in the flour mixture
  7. Heat the oil to 350°F in a deep pot. This is important for consistent results. (I used an infrared thermometer, but a food thermometer may be better.) Do not fill the pot more than halfway with oil.
  8. Fry the chicken in the oil until golden brown and crispy. Dark meat: 13-14 minutes. White meat: 8-10 minutes.
